'9Beta clssociates <br /> Consultants in Waste Management,Environmental Control and the Geotechnical Sciences <br /> July 20, 1983 <br /> Project 116-1.3 <br /> State of California <br /> Regional Water <br /> g Quality Control Board 1 ' <br /> Central Valley Region <br /> 3201 "S" Street JUL 25 M3 <br /> Sacramento, California 95816 <br /> SAN <br /> Attention: Mr. Tom Pinkos, Toxics Unit J1D N 0wf-- <br /> 'AL <br /> Subject: Monitoring Report: Forward, Inc. <br /> Class II-I, Disposal Site <br /> San Joaquin County, California <br /> This report covers the period April through June, 1983, in compliance <br /> with the Revised Monitoring Requirements set forth in Order 73-183, <br /> Monitoring Report Program. <br /> Group 2 solid waste received during the reporting period was transported <br /> by vehicles owned and operated by Forward, Inc. , the site owner. This <br /> refuse consists of relatively dry commercial and industrial solids <br /> collected chiefly from commercial customers within San Joaquin County. <br /> Prior to disposal, salvable materials, chiefly paper products and metals, <br /> are removed at the site recovery center and unrecoverable waste are then <br /> taken to the disposal area located at the southeast site corner for.'fnal _ <br /> disposal. Waste volumes reported below in Table 1 are calculated from <br /> vehicle trip tickets and show both landfilled refuse and the estimated _ <br /> volume of recovered commodities. <br /> TABLE 1 - REFUSE VOLUMES <br /> (Group 2) <br /> Volume Volume Recovered <br /> Solid Landfilled Solid Liquid Minimum Elevation <br /> Month (cu.yd. ) Liquid (cu.yd. ) (gal. ) of Discharge <br /> April 1983 5360 O 590 0 +15'MSL (USGS DATUM) <br /> May 1983 5780 0 430 0 +15'MSL (USGS DATUM) <br /> June 1983 7124 0 250 0 +15'MSL (USGS DATUM) <br /> TOTALS 18,264 0 1270 0 <br /> Industrial Group 1 wastes from FMC Corporation and other generators were <br /> not accepted for disposal in the Group 1 Trench Landfill Area.
